+Action: ``CONNTRACK``
+^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
+
+Create a conntrack (connection tracking) context with the provided information.
+
+In stateful session like TCP, the conntrack action provides the ability to
+examine every packet of this connection and associate the state to every
+packet. It will help to realize the stateful offloading with little software
+participation. For example, only the control packets like SYN / FIN or packets
+with invalid state should be handled by the software.
+
+A conntrack context should be created via ``rte_flow_action_handle_create()``
+before using. Then the handle with ``INDIRECT`` type is used for a flow rule
+creation. If a flow rule with an opposite direction needs to be created, the
+``rte_flow_action_handle_update()`` should be used to modify the direction.
+
+Not all the fields of the ``struct rte_flow_action_conntrack`` will be used
+for a conntrack context creating, depending on the HW.
+The ``struct rte_flow_modify_conntrack`` should be used for an updating.
+
+The current conntrack context information could be queried via the
+``rte_flow_action_handle_query()`` interface.
+

+Sample conntrack rules
+~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+
+Conntrack rules can be set by the following commands
+
+Need to construct the connection context with provided information.
+In the first table, create a flow rule by using conntrack action and jump to
+the next table. In the next table, create a rule to check the state.
+
+::
+
+ testpmd> set conntrack com peer 1 is_orig 1 enable 1 live 1 sack 1 cack 0
+ last_dir 0 liberal 0 state 1 max_ack_win 7 r_lim 5 last_win 510
+ last_seq 2632987379 last_ack 2532480967 last_end 2632987379
+ last_index 0x8
+ testpmd> set conntrack orig scale 7 fin 0 acked 1 unack_data 0
+ sent_end 2632987379 reply_end 2633016339 max_win 28960
+ max_ack 2632987379
+ testpmd> set conntrack rply scale 7 fin 0 acked 1 unack_data 0
+ sent_end 2532480967 reply_end 2532546247 max_win 65280
+ max_ack 2532480967
+ testpmd> flow indirect_action 0 create ingress action conntrack / end
+ testpmd> flow create 0 group 3 ingress pattern eth / ipv4 / tcp / end actions indirect 0 / jump group 5 / end
+ testpmd> flow create 0 group 5 ingress pattern eth / ipv4 / tcp / conntrack is 1 / end actions queue index 5 / end
+
+Construct the conntrack again with only "is_orig" set to 0 (other fields are
+ignored), then use "update" interface to update the direction. Create flow
+rules like above for the peer port.
+
+::
+
+ testpmd> flow indirect_action 0 update 0 action conntrack_update dir / end
